Well this was the set list for last night's Hertford gig. on Friday they had a few problems but all's well that ends well.
This was a different set from Friday but as these were warm up gigs I think they were trying out different songs to see how they came out.
Well the day started early as I was meeting my old school friend Graham Kanpp at the railway station at 15:00 hours.
Graham said Hi Owen if you read this
We then went back to my gaff and after being fed and watered we got a lift down to Herford Town to the White Horse publ to meet the rest of the motley crew.
After a few pints we went to the corn exchange and went in to the hall up stairs, few more pints and then the band was on.
history of the world, disco man and then just cant be happy today.
the band was looking good but the sound system was haveing a bad day and daves vocals where not comeing through to well.
but i did not care to much as i was in the front doing my thing.best one for me was neat neat neat and the captains solo happy talk.
the band said they had to by new gear yesterday and had sacked there soundman.
played 21 songs with one break.
there was about 100 people and the bar was good and the hall was just about the right size to see the group up close.
next one the cheese and grain in june.
